(Saturday was the first day of the Games that the U.S. didn’t win a single medal.)

Not that many years ago, it seemed like any U.S. medal at a Winter Olympics was a big deal. In Sochi, we’re complainin­g about fallen stars and underachie­ving hockey teams. Yet an American, Erin Hamlin, won an Olympic singles luge medal for the first time. A terrific ice dancing team, Meryl Davis and Charlie White, won the first U.S. gold in that event. Alpine stars Bode Miller and Julia Mancuso stayed tough and found their way to the podium, again.

And so the stage in Pyeongchan­g, South Korea, four years from now, is set for Shiffrin, Gracie Gold and others just now starting to realize their dreams.

“It has been a dream,” said hockey player Julie Chu, who will carry the U.S. flag tonight in the closing ceremony. “Our women’s team won in 1998, and I was hooked for life. At that point I don’t know if I had the belief that I would make it to the Olympics because they seemed like people who were untouchabl­e.

“A lot of things fell into place, and I made my first Olympics in 2002. The athletes on the 1998 team were suddenly my friends and I was blown away by how humble they were. They taught me to appreciate what the Olympics was all about.”

That doesn’t sound like a loser to me.
